Definition of Convulsant from the PharmacyDictionary.in
Convulsant
Synonyms or meaning of Convulsant
Causing convulsions or seizures.
Image related to Convulsant
Not Available
Definition of Convulsant from the PharmacyDictionary.in
Causing convulsions or seizures.
Not Available